Anyway, just pushed Headset Control 0.2 to Extras-devel.

[Insert standard, usual Extras-devel warning]

By default - when pressing the button - it tells MAFW to pause/play the track.
If you set the GConf key /apps/headset-control/next-mode to true, a press will result in it skipping to the next track in whatever state the Media Player is currently in (Paused/Stopped/Playing etc.)

Implementing a "if button held" functionality would've been nice, but the only time a signal gets emitted is when the button is depressed.
A "delay between presses" functionality would've also been nice, but it seems the nokia-av module enforces a mandatory delay before you can press the button again. It's too long, IMO, for any sort of delay in the program for sending different commands.

Also, because the ability for a signal to be emitted when pressing the signal was intermittent, Headset Control will force the button to be enabled (if a Nokia headset is plugged in, of course) on startup and 5 seconds after a call is ended. (Code snippet here: http://slexy.org/view/s21Wl6YqxI)
